Instant isolation for Windsurf agents

The `create_sandbox` tool lets your agent spin up a fresh Linux environment in milliseconds. It keeps your local machine clean by offloading execution to a Firecracker microVM. Windsurf can pick the right template for the job. Whether you need Python or Node, the environment is ready before you finish typing your next instruction.

Manage active environments

Use `list_sandboxes` to see exactly what is running in your account. It gives you a clear view of your active compute resources without leaving your IDE. This visibility helps you track which tasks are still in progress. You can audit your usage and ensure no resources sit idle.

Cleanup after execution

Call `kill_sandbox` once your task finishes. This wipes the filesystem and terminates the microVM permanently. It ensures you don't leave junk files behind. Your workspace stays organized because every session is ephemeral and self-contained.

Set up E2B MCP in Windsurf

Prerequisites

  • Windsurf IDE installed (macOS, Windows, or Linux)
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Open MCP configuration

    Click the Cascade assistant icon in the sidebar, then click the hammer icon (🔨) at the top of the panel. Select "Configure" to open ~/.codeium/windsurf/mcp_config.json.

  2. 2

    Add the E2B MCP

    Paste the JSON snippet shown on the right into the mcpServers object.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your endpoint token from cloud.vinkius.com.

  3. 3

    Refresh MCPs

    Go back to the hammer icon (🔨) in Cascade and click "Refresh". Windsurf will detect the new server. No full restart is needed — the connection is hot-reloaded.

  4. 4

    Verify in Cascade

    Start a new Cascade conversation and ask something like "Show my E2B payment history." If connected, Cascade will call the E2B tools directly. You will see a green dot next to the server name in the MCP panel.

mcp_config.json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"e2b-mcp": {
      "url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
    }
  }
}
